Output 03aa8a2ca0f471fff5a3d672a812348c90189c42e57722d89b6f2b487cbdd100:0

value
28424976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34c66b133483fad3657e56855f8dd1a1f6fea9d2 OP_EQUAL
address
36W4krvC5o86tPXCpB2VQ4hbPLwiaRxu6s
transaction
03aa8a2ca0f471fff5a3d672a812348c90189c42e57722d89b6f2b487cbdd100
confirmations
270358
spent
true